我在Asp.Net中使用SSRS报告。我使用ServerReport.ReportServerCredentials
,在此凭据中是系统管理员用户名,密码和域。但我想要一个简单的用户帐户,可以使用aspx页面查看这些报告 - >的ReportViewer。在这个aspx c#代码页中,我想将简单的用户凭据传递给ServerReport.ReportServerCredentials
,而该用户不是管理员。但是当我使用它时,它会出现错误,即
The permissions granted to user 'DomainName\UserName' are insufficient for performing this operation. (rsAccessDenied)
我们如何解决此错误?
我们如何在ServerReport.ReportServerCredentials
???
答案 0 :(得分:1)
您必须将报表的访问权限授予报表管理器中的DomainName \ UserName帐户。